
Accommodations & Layout
The vessel is arranged a crew’s quarters forward. Four heads are along the centerline aft. Cushioned bench around the main deck salon perimeter. The 01 deck is arranged with the pilothouse forward and an open dining salon aft. Access between the main and 01 decks is via stairwells forward and aft of amidships along the centerline.
